Visual search within a head-fixed display consisting of a 12 X 12 digit matrix is degraded by whole-body angular oscillation at 0.02 Hz (+/- 155 degrees/s peak velocity), and signs and symptoms of motion sickness are prominent in a number of individuals within a 5-min exposure. Exposure to 2.5 Hz (+/- 20 degrees/s peak velocity) produces equivalent degradation of the visual search task, but does not produce signs and symptoms of motion sickness within a 5-min exposure.
